BigRedMenu is a lot faster, but I have had issues with some titles not working after installation with it.
 
Now I have not done any "official" speed test, yet I have always thought it was fastest for me to do a network install via FBI.
 
I have a 50mo/s sd but when looking at the time it need for 2go I would say that FBI install at about 1.2/1.3 mo/s
so I don't know why maybe it have to extract or to do some processing with the CIA so it slow down very much

The network install option seems interesting to me (although I've never installed a .cia in my life....YET) coz usually the 3DS has to read the .cia AND install the said .cia on the same MicroSD card, so reading from and installing to the same MicroSD should slow things down and TECHNICALLY the network install option SHOULD work faster coz the .cia is being read from the network and being installed to the MicroSD.

Anyone has any idea whether that's actually true and a network install installs faster?
